The Sydney-based songwriter celebrates the album\u2019s arrival today with a launch show at\u00a0The Eveleigh Hotel\u00a0in Redfern, marking the next chapter for one of Australia\u2019s quietly compelling indie pop voices.<\/p>\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Backseat Mafia recently <a href=\"https:\/\/www.backseatmafia.com\/news-grace-turbo-shares-video-for-bleed-again-following-backseat-mafia-premiere\/\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\" target=\"_blank\">spotlighted the album\u2019s final preview,\u00a0\u2018Bleed Again\u2019<\/a>, a song that distilled Grace Turbo\u2019s gift for pairing emotional precision with understated, piano-led arrangements. It followed <a href=\"https:\/\/www.backseatmafia.com\/premiere-grace-turbo-questions-time-and-heartbreak-on-new-single-linear\/\" rel=\"nofollow noopener\" target=\"_blank\">earlier singles\u00a0\u2018Linear\u2019, which premiered via Backseat Mafia<\/a>, and\u00a0\u2018Camera Shy\u2019, steadily building anticipation for a record that now arrives in full.<\/p>\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Produced by\u00a0Blain Cunneen,\u00a0Yes, And\u00a0expands on the foundations laid by Grace Turbo\u2019s 2019 debut\u00a0Enjoy the Ache. Built around piano, synths, bass and drums, the album moves between richly layered arrangements and quieter moments where voice and piano are left to carry the emotional weight. Across its songs, Grace Turbo examines memory, fractured relationships and the way people reshape shared experiences to protect themselves from uncomfortable truths.<\/p>\n<p class=\"wp-block-paragraph\">Drawing comparisons to artists including\u00a0Julia Jacklin,\u00a0Aldous Harding\u00a0and\u00a0Regina Spektor, Grace Turbo continues to carve out her own space within Australia\u2019s independent music landscape.
